Bare ActsThe Insurance Act, 1938

Section 30

Liability of directors, etc.,for loss due to contravention of section 27,27A,27B,27C,27D or section 29.

Amendment status not verified — confirm the current text below against the official source.

1 [30. Liability of directors, etc., for loss due to contravention of section 27, 27A, 27B, 27C, 27D or section 29.-- If by reason of a contravention of any of the provisions of section 27, 27A, 27B, 27C, 27D or section 29, any loss is sustained by the insurer or by the policyholders, every director, manager or officer who is knowingly a party to such contravention shall, without prejudice to any other penalty to which he may be liable under this Act, be jointly and severally liable to make good the amount of such loss.]
